Understanding Pallet Storage
Pallets are flat structures used to support products in a steady form while being raised by forklifts or pallet jacks. Effective pallet storage involves enhanced arrangements and systems that permit for quick gain access to and made the most of use of space. Different elements influence the pallet storage approach, including warehouse size, product type, and the circulation of goods.
Table 1: Overview of Common Pallet Storage MethodsStorage MethodDescriptionAdvantagesDisadvantagesSelective RackingThe most simple system enabling access to each pallet.High ease of access, flexible styleLower storage densityDrive-In RackingForklifts drive into the racks to store Pallets Storage.Takes full advantage of area, perfect for high-volume productsRestricted access to pallets, greater setup costPush-Back RackingComparable to drive-in however utilizes a cart system that pushes pallets back.More available than drive-in, multi-depth storageNeeds specific equipmentPallet Flow RackingUses gravity to move pallets through the rack.First-in, first-out (FIFO) inventory managementHigher preliminary financial investmentMobile RackingRacks mounted on tracks that can move, permitting for more storage capacity.Takes full advantage of space while keeping gain access to alternativesHigh expense and complex setupFactors Influencing Pallet Storage Design
The design of a pallet storage system ought to be affected by different critical elements:
Type of Goods: Different products have unique storage requirements. Heavy or large products might need tougher racking systems, while smaller items might be kept in compact shelving.Warehouse Layout: A well-thought-out layout is essential for guaranteeing effectiveness. The design needs to assist in easy access to regularly chosen items to reduce travel time.Stock Turnover: High-turnover items ought to be quickly accessible, while slow-moving products can be kept in less available locations.Security Standards: Compliance with safety policies and warehouse standards is necessary for avoiding accidents and liabilities.Benefits of Effective Pallet Storage
Executing an enhanced pallet storage option can offer numerous advantages to warehouses and distribution centers:
Increased Storage Efficiency: Maximize the usage of vertical space and minimize the warehouse footprint.Improved Inventory Management: Enhance tracking and management capabilities, resulting in minimized stockouts and overstocks.Minimized Labor Costs: Efficient storage systems can substantially minimize the time spent recovering products, equating to lower labor expenditures.Boosted Safety: Properly arranged and stored pallets can reduce the danger of accidents and injuries.Flexibility: Adjustable shelving and racking systems permit businesses to adapt to altering stock requirements.How to Optimize Pallet Storage
To take full advantage of the advantages of pallet storage, warehouses must concentrate on optimizing their systems. Here are some strategies:
Use the Right Racking System: Assess the types of items kept and select a racking system that enhances space while enabling easy gain access to.Execute FIFO or LIFO Systems: Determine whether a First-In, First-Out (FIFO) or Last-In, First-Out (LIFO) method would work best for your stock and follow it regularly.Leverage Technology: Incorporate warehouse management systems (WMS) to automate and enhance stock tracking and positioning.Regular Audits: Conduct regular stock audits to recognize slow-moving products or items that need reorganization. This assists in maintaining efficiency.Train Staff: Ensure that all team member are trained in the very best practices for storage and retrieval, highlighting office security.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
